The arrest of Bishop Martin, of Paderborn, is said to be impending before the end of the month. The bishop is reiquiried to pay various fines, amounting in all to LB4OO, before June 1, failing to do which— and it is not likely he will conform to the judgment of the secular court —-he will be imprisoned for debt. The Oermania is enabled to state that Archbishop Ledochovski has received a very friendly and sympathetic letter from the Pope. The absence of such a communication has hitherto given rise to much comment in non-Catholic circles.
